Output d5d44cb65d3c34837486e0980a6ad094b45efd149c91ac84779b4c5105b8b05f:0

value
511871809
script pubkey
OP_0 OP_PUSHBYTES_20 45c18f7c4e24ea30a02ed34815e05985482ecf0a
address
bc1qghqc7lzwyn4rpgpw6dyptczes4yzanc2x7qkwk
transaction
d5d44cb65d3c34837486e0980a6ad094b45efd149c91ac84779b4c5105b8b05f
confirmations
355528
spent
true